Fiesole, like a local

Don't miss

  • Roman Theatre of Fiesole: An ancient site showcasing well-preserved Roman architecture.
  • Basilica of San Alessandro: A stunning example of Romanesque architecture with beautiful frescoes.
  • Fiesole Monastery: Offers breathtaking views of Florence and serene gardens.
  • Piazza Mino: The heart of the town with cafés and a vibrant atmosphere.

Do this

  • Sunset at the Fiesole Viewpoint: Witnessing the sunset over Florence is a breathtaking experience.
  • Visit the Etruscan Museum: Explore the rich history of the Etruscans with significant artifacts.
  • Attend a local Festa: Experience authentic local culture and cuisine during one of the seasonal festivals.

Know before you go

Best time

Apr-Jun, Sep-Oct. These months offer mild weather, fewer tourists, and beautiful scenery as the countryside blooms in spring and autumn colors emerge.

Getting around

Buses and taxis are the primary modes of transport. Fiesole is walkable, with local buses connecting to Florence.

Airport

FLR

Language

Italian is the main language spoken, with some English in tourist areas.

Money

Euro (€). Credit cards are widely accepted, but having cash for small purchases is advisable.

Safety

Fiesole is generally safe for tourists, but as always, exercise standard precautions against petty crime.
